[Bug 1899288] Re: Python3 can't co-exist with Oracle's VirtualBox on 20.10
Same issue: after upgrading from Ubuntu 20.04 to 20.10 my Virtualbox installation was missing (removed as part of the upgrade). Attempts to re-install indicated a conflict between the python pre-req and dh- python.
